Leadership, Vision, and the Future of WAG-Qaumajuq

As WAG-Qaumajuq continues its search for a new Director & Chief Executive Officer, the organization stands at an important moment – one shaped by growth, community impact, and a vision for the future.

In a recent ArtsInsightsLive conversation hosted by Arts Consulting Group (ACG), WAG-Qaumajuq leadership shared reflections on the Gallery’s role within the cultural landscape, its strategic priorities, and the exciting opportunities that lie ahead.

The discussion features Aynsley Cockshott, Board Chair; MaryAnn Kempe, Chair of the Human Resources Committee; and Kevin Chipman, Vice Chair and Co-Chair of the Development Committee, in conversation with Nagham Wehbe, President of Arts Consulting Group.

Together, they explore WAG-Qaumajuq’s impact as a cultural institution, its evolving vision, and the leadership qualities needed to guide the organization into its next chapter.

WAG-Qaumajuq is currently seeking applications for the role of Director & Chief Executive Officer.
